It is next to a bull riding on a road. It's compatibility, comfort and sport driving mode can give you goosebumps. Talking small things like Ac and all will be humiliation to the brand name Mercedes-Benz.
A must buy car if you are capable enough. I drove my friend's GLS and it was like a hurricane was under my control.
If you can't get a GLS go for test drive once!!